Unity recorder github

Для ботов

Unity Recorder V1.0 User Manual

Use the Unity Recorder to capture and save in-game data during Play Mode. For example, use the Unity Recorder to capture and save gameplay as an MP4 file. A recorder specifies details for creating a recording, including a data source, resolution, and output format. The Unity Recorder package includes the following recorders:. The Unity Recorder also supports Timeline. Use Recorder tracks and clips to trigger recording sessions from Timeline instances. It does not record a GameObject in other scenes. The Unity Recorder does not capture frames at a consistent rate from systems that use a real-time clock, like the Video Player. Data captured from these systems might appear speeded up or slowed down. Unity Recorder includes new, updated recorders. These recorders take advantage of Unity Editor features and are more stable than previous versions. In the Project window, expand the Unity Technologies folder and select the Recorder folder. Use the recorder list in the Recorder window to add, rename, edit, duplicate, and delete recorders. You can also save and delete your recorder list as an asset to reuse in your project and in other projects. Tip: You can save a recorder as a Preset. You can also specify a preset for recorder settings as a default when creating new recorders. Re-opening the Recorder window restores the values of the last recording session. In the recorder list, right-click the recorder and choose Delete or Duplicate. When recording in Play Mode, use the Record Mode property to specify when to start and stop the recording. You can manually start and stop recording, specify a single frame, a range of frames, or a range of time. You can set up more than one recorder to record the same Scene. Note: During recording, you cannot modify the properties in the Recorder window.

Video recorder in the Editor


New Unity Live Help updates. Check them out here! Search Unity. Log in Create a Unity ID. Unity Forum. Forums Quick Links. Asset Store Spring Sale starts soon! Joined: Sep 23, Posts: However, the video has what seems to be compression artifacts and the video is low quality. Is there anyway to get a higher quality render with the "lines" running across the screen? Last edited: Jan 8, SelzierDec 16, Unity: SelzierDec 18, Joined: Oct 9, Posts: Hey Selzier! We are indeed aware their are quality issues and we are currently working at a better way of setting and exposing the codec parameters, so anyone can reach the level of quality one needs. Selzier likes this. The only problem now is that the WebM render does not add audio to the final. WebM file. The audio track is added if I use mp4, but is not added if I use WebM. Last edited: Dec 19, SelzierDec 19, I just gave a try and was able to export a WEBM with sound in So it should work. Do you have errors in the console? There are no errors or warning, I even turned on Verbose mode. I made a video to show how the MP4 file will export the audio, but the WebM file will not. The fact there is no sound playing while you are recording is a good sign, meaning the sound is redirected somewhere. Would you mind sharing the final WebM just in case? That solved it! All I had to do was upload to dropbox and it played the audio for me. By copying a URL from soundcloud and clicking 1 button, it will download the mp3, jpg from soundcloud, render with Unity Recorder, and upload to Youtube automatically.

Subscribe to RSS


G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together. If nothing happens, download GitHub Desktop and try again. If nothing happens, download Xcode and try again. If nothing happens, download the GitHub extension for Visual Studio and try again. FFmpegOut is a Unity plugin that allows the Unity editor and applications to record video using FFmpeg as a video encoder. First of all, note that Unity Recorder would be a better choice in most cases for the same purpose. It's strongly recommended to check and try it out before installing FFmpegOut. The Camera Capture component CameraCapture is used to capture frames rendered by an attached camera. The dimensions of recorded video are specified with the Width and Height properties. The size of the screen or the game view will be overridden by these values. The Frame Rate property controls the sampling frequency of the capture component. Note that it's independent from the application frame rate. To avoid frame dropping, consider using the frame rate controller component see below. The Frame Rate Controller component is a small utility to control the application frame rate. It tries controlling frame rate via Application. Note that it only works in a best-effort fashion. Although it's expected to provide a better result, it's not guaranteed to work exactly as specified. When the Offline Mode property is enabled, it explicitly controls the application frame rate via Time. In this mode, application time is decoupled from wall-clock time so it's guaranteed that no frame dropping happens. This is useful when using the capture component to output pre-render footage. Note that the FFmpegOutBinaries package is not placed under this license. When distributing an application with the package, it must be taken into account that multiple licenses are involved. See the FFmpeg License page for further details. Skip to content.

Namespace UnityEditor.Recorder


By using our site, you acknowledge that you have read and understand our Cookie PolicyPrivacy Policyand our Terms of Service. The dark mode beta is finally here. Change your preferences any time.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information. Is there any best way to record screen video in Unity? C examples are in the readme. It records main camera by default. Here's the recording of a game session from the test app. The recorded GIF preview shows up in the end:. If you want to mimic the social community of Everyplay, you can also check out our social layer tools Activity Feeds. Disclaimer: I'm from GetSocial. Did you take a look on the FFmpeg Unity Asset? I created a Unity Asset for screen recording which is free to use and easy to integrate with Unity. I am still working on it and hopefully add more features. This plugin will only work on Android Lolipop or above devices. I also posted a video tutorial on how to integrate it on your unity project. Learn more. Best way to record screen video in Unity on android and ios? Ask Question. Asked 1 year, 11 months ago. Active 1 year, 4 months ago. Viewed 6k times. Artem Cherevan. Artem Cherevan Artem Cherevan 31 1 1 silver badge 5 5 bronze badges. Active Oldest Votes. You can record in 2 modes: Continuous mode - capture X last frames. Manual mode - capture frames on your own when needed. For example, record a timelapse of the level. The recorded GIF preview shows up in the end: If you want to mimic the social community of Everyplay, you can also check out our social layer tools Activity Feeds. Ostap Andrusiv Ostap Andrusiv 4, 1 1 gold badge 30 30 silver badges 33 33 bronze badges. Thanks for sharing, however, I have very low gif quality with the tool, did I miss any settings? Hey Dliix, thanks for reporting that on Github probably, that was youwe'll look into the issue with red color. Hey, yeah it was me, sorry about posting here too, and thank you for accepting the pull request.

Unity Recorder V1.0 User Manual

G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together. If nothing happens, download GitHub Desktop and try again. If nothing happens, download Xcode and try again. If nothing happens, download the GitHub extension for Visual Studio and try again. This GitHub package is deprecated. The Recorder is a project that facilitates recording of Unity artifacts from Unity. The framework does not define what can be recorded, but defines a standard way of how to implement and setup a recorder and takes care of aspects common to all recorders time managenent, Timeline integration, record windows, etc. Extensibility is a prim concideration and since not all use cases can be thought of in advance, whenever relevant, the framework's base classes strive to offer an easy way to override the default beahviour of the system. Recorder types are detected at run time and made available to the recording framework dynamically. A key consideration is providing a uniform UX. By defining a standard pattern and basic classes, the framework can treat all recorders equally and display them consistently. Code reusability and easy of use for developers is also a prime consideration. As much as possible, modularization in a Lego mentality is promoted so that work done for one specific recorder, say MP4 recording, can be reused by an other type of recorder, say PNG or WAV recorders. Found a bug? Let us know and post an issue. Select the newly added slip. Edit the clip's settings. Skip to content. Dismiss Join GitHub today G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together. Sign up. C ShaderLab. Branch: master. Find file. Sign in Sign up. Go back. Launching Xcode If nothing happens, download Xcode and try again.

🔃 Git - нужен ли он, и как им пользоваться, в Unity 3D и не только



Comments on “Unity recorder github

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es:

<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>